Hi all, i am new to this forum and am hoping that somene can help.

Well to start my 300 tdi disco blew its head gasket :eek:(due to p gasket failure) so replaced p gasket and head gasket,bolts etc.

Had head pressure tested and it was fubar'd.:mad: So new head purchased and all valves and springs etc removed from old head and reseated in new one.
The valves are all good and straight as are push rods.

head bolted back down using haynes manual for torque settings ? once all bolted down and back together turned over by hand on crank bolt and adjusted valve clearances. everything done i tried starting on key and she just turns over but doesn't want to fire up.

I have fuel at the rail and system primed double checked.
Doesn't seem to be any water leaking anywhere as have checked at expansion bottle and on thermostat bung.

please help as i am at a complete loss on what to do next.:confused:

thanks

how do you set tappets? i checked valve clearances 0.20 using rule of 9.
 
8 thou and rule of 9 is correct ,if you remove injector pipes fuel should pulse out ,lift pumps often fail but isnt noticed till system is disturbed

rocker cover i hope you mean ,when setting tappets just turn engine clockwise only as looking from front and set the appropiate tappet when other has just reached fully open
